Gloversville Middle School (GMS) is poised for an inspiring year ahead under the leadership of its new principal, Travis Heiser. With a dynamic vision for the school, Heiser is introducing the mantra “Right Here, Right Now” to encourage scholars, staff, and families to seize every moment for growth and connection.

Heiser, an educator with a strong commitment to fostering a supportive and innovative school environment, believes the mantra will empower the GMS community. “Right Here, Right Now is about being present and making every day count,” Heiser explained.

This year, Heiser will be joined by new Assistant Principal John Bennett Overall, an addition that the entire district is excited about as GMS builds a strong leadership team dedicated to scholar success.

At GMS, Heiser plans to roll out initiatives that promote academic excellence, scholar engagement, and a sense of belonging. From enriched classroom experiences to expanded extracurricular opportunities, the focus will be on creating a vibrant, inclusive atmosphere where every student can thrive. To help keep the mantra and mindset at the forefront each day, every middle-grade scholar has received a Right Here, Right Now” wristband as a daily reminder of the school’s mission and values.

The GMS community is already buzzing with excitement for the year ahead. Parents and scholars can expect open communication and opportunities to get involved, as Heiser prioritizes building strong partnerships with families. “We’re all in this together—right here, right now—and when we work together, we can achieve great things,” he said.
